Cookie Grandma Rose's Coffee Cake Recipe

Ingredients:

Coffee cake base

1 and 1/2 cups all-purpose flour
3 teaspoons baking powder
1/4 teaspoon salt
3/4 cup sugar
1/4 cup butter, melted
1 egg, beaten
1/2 cup milk
1 teaspoon vanilla extract

Coffee cake filling

1/2 cup brown sugar
2 tablespoons all-purpose flour
2 teaspoons cinnamon
2 tablespoons butter, melted
1/2 cup nuts, optional

Directions:

Preheat oven to 375 degrees.

Combine all coffee cake base ingredients together until smooth. Place half of batter into a greased 9x9 pan.

Combine all coffee cake filling ingredients together and sprinkle on top of first layer of batter.

Place remaining batter on top of filling and smooth across pan.

Bake for 30 minutes until golden brown.
